Overview

This full day CME/CE conference will take place in person, face-to-face, and virtual online live meeting for those not able to travel. We will have expert faculty speakers that discuss the importance of teamwork and communication throughout the continuum of care. Each team member that interacts with a stroke patient will have the opportunity to hear and discuss new innovations in helping stroke patients get back to good quality of life in less time

Breakfast and lunch will be provided along with coffee all day. We will have vendors and posters.

Check back often for the agenda, to include topics and speakers.


Objectives
  1. Review the most up-to-date advances in the care of stroke patients from acute to post-acute phase
  2. Gain the knowledge and skills to implement changes at a local level
  3. Review advanced research in the recovery phase of stroke patients that could improve stroke patients' functional recovery
  4. Describe how interdisciplinary team work together to improve the care delivery to stroke patients

Accreditation

Accreditation
Saint Louis University School of Medicine is acc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ME) to provide continuing medical education for physicians.

Credit Designation
Saint Louis University School of Medicine designates this live activity for a maximum of 6.0 A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™. Physicians should only claim credit commensurate with the extent of their participation in the activity.

Saint Louis University School of Medicine will provide Other learner certificates (APPs, nurses, and other types of learners).  The certificate will state that the activity was designated for 6.0 A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™.  Follow your board's requirements for reciprocal CE credits.


Physical Therapy
Saint Louis University School of Medicine Continuing Education Program is a continuing education sponsor for the State of Illinois to provide Physical Therapy and Occupation Therapy CE courses. 

State of Illinois Physical Therapy Continuing Education Sponsor License # 216.000085 Expiration Date: 09/30/2026 - CE Contact hours: 7.25

State of Missouri: Acceptable continuing education is automatically approved if such course or activity is obtained as follows; Courses and activities sponsored/approved by the American Medical Association (AMA) As stated in Chapter 3-Licensing of Physical Therapist and Physical Therapist Assistants, 20 CSR 2050-3.203, page 15.


Occupational Therapy 
State of Illinois Occupational Therapy Continuing Education Sponsor License #224.000052 Expiration Date: 12/30/2025 
Contact hours: 7.25
